Bitcoin (BTC) and Ethereum (ETH) remain the titans of the crypto space, often serving as the entry points for many aspiring crypto wealth builders. Bitcoin, as the first and most established cryptocurrency, is often viewed as a digital store of value, analogous to digital gold. Its scarcity, capped at 21 million coins, contributes to its potential for long-term appreciation, especially as adoption grows and its utility as a medium of exchange becomes more widespread. Ethereum, on the other hand, is far more than just a currency. It's a decentralized platform that enables the creation of smart contracts and decentralized applications (dApps). This programmability has unlocked a torrent of innovation, giving rise to Decentralized Finance (DeFi) and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s), two areas that have become cornerstones of modern crypto wealth building.

DeFi, in particular, has revolutionized traditional financial services. Imagine lending, borrowing, trading, and earning interest without relying on intermediaries like banks. DeFi protocols built on Ethereum and other compatible blockchains allow users to participate directly in financial markets, often with higher yields and greater accessibility. Yield farming, liquidity providing, and staking are just a few of the strategies within DeFi that can generate passive income, a critical component of sustainable wealth building. By depositing your crypto assets into these protocols, you can earn rewards, effectively putting your digital wealth to work for you. This concept of "earning yield" on digital assets is a powerful differentiator from traditional finance.

Risk management is not merely a suggestion; it's a non-negotiable aspect of crypto wealth building. The inherent volatility of the crypto market means that significant price swings are commonplace. Strategies like dollar-cost averaging (DCA), where you invest a fixed amount at regular intervals regardless of the price, can help smooth out the impact of volatility over the long term. Setting clear investment goals, defining your risk tolerance, and never investing more than you can afford to lose are fundamental principles that safeguard your financial well-being. Security is another critical element. Protecting your digital assets from hacks and scams through robust security practices, such as using hardware wallets and enabling two-factor authentication, is as important as selecting the right assets.

Decentralized Finance (DeFi) continues to be a major catalyst for crypto wealth growth. Beyond simply holding assets, DeFi enables active participation in the financial system. Staking, for instance, allows holders of certain cryptocurrencies (like Ethereum post-merge, Cardano, or Solana) to lock up their tokens to support the network's operations and earn rewards in return. This is akin to earning interest on a savings account, but the yields can often be significantly higher. Yield farming involves provid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ges (DEXs) or lending protocols, earning transaction fees and/or governance tokens as compensation. While potentially offering very high returns, yield farming also carries higher risks, including impermanent loss and smart contract vulnerabilities. Therefore, a thorough understanding of the specific DeFi protocol and its associated risks is crucial before engaging.

A critical strategy for navigating the volatility and maximizing long-term gains is the "HODL" (Hold On for Dear Life) approach, a term that has become a mantra in crypto circles. This strategy involves buying and holding cryptocurrencies for an extended period, believing in their long-term value proposition, and resisting the urge to sell during market downturns. It’s a conviction-driven approach that relies on fundamental belief in the technology and its future adoption. Coupled with DCA, HODLing can be a powerful strategy for accumulating significant wealth over time, especially for assets like Bitcoin and Ethereum, which have demonstrated resilience and growth over multiple market cycles.

The concept of passive income is central to many crypto wealth building strategies. Staking, lending, providing liquidity in DeFi, and even earning interest on stablecoins are all ways to generate income from your digital assets without actively trading. This passive income can be reinvested, accelerating the compounding effect of wealth growth. For instance, earning interest on stablecoins (cryptocurrencies pegged to a stable asset like the US dollar) offers a relatively low-risk way to earn yield within the crypto ecosystem, often exceeding traditional savings account rates.

The Concept of Solar-to-Earn

"Solar-to-Earn" is an innovative approach that combines the principles of solar energy with the incentives provided by blockchain technology. In this model, individuals or communities that generate excess solar energy can earn cryptocurrency rewards for the surplus power they produce and distribute. This not only provides a financial incentive for adopting solar energy but also encourages a more decentralized and community-driven energy system.

Imagine a homeowner with a solar panel installation on their roof. During the day, their panels generate more electricity than they need for their household. Instead of exporting the excess to the grid and receiving a nominal feed-in tariff, they can use blockchain technology to trade this surplus directly with neighbors or local businesses. In return, they earn cryptocurrency tokens, which can be used for various purposes, including purchasing additional solar equipment, investing in renewable projects, or even trading on cryptocurrency exchanges.
